AfterNoona Delight: KDrama Dishing and Deep Dives
Deep Dive: A Frozen Flower (movie)

AfterNoona Delight: KDrama Dishing and Deep Dives

Play Episode Listen Later Jan 8, 2025 64:20


Today we interrupt our regular K-Drama watching to deep dive a film with one of your Noonas' favs, Zo In-Sung, as he lays it all on the line (of a sword?) for love. WTF are we talking about? Well, you'll just have to watch A Frozen Flower, but you still might be scratching your head and asking yourself, "WTF?" even after you do that. So maybe just listen while we lay out all the WTFery for you, and then you can decide. Hop on board for a wild ride of palace intrigue (very little), baby-making (very much), and the questions we have about post-op recovery time and how soon is too soon to get back on the horse. Two Nerds Sitting on a Couch
The Twilight Saga: Twilight!

Two Nerds Sitting on a Couch

Play Episode Listen Later Apr 19, 2023 50:45


Two Nerds decided to watch the Twilight Saga again, because this whole series is fascinating and enjoyable on its own terms, while also being 100% bonkers. Twilight is actually the least bananas of any of the movies (or books the movies were based on), though it still managed more than a couple moments of complete WTFery. So, to address a couple things said in this podcat: The review I mention from my Goodreads days can be found here, and Catherine Hardwicke -- the director of Twilight -- did indeed direct a film called Thirteen, about how complicated adolescence can be for girls.

Homos on Haunted Hill
Episode 101 – Independence Gay ("I Know What You Did Last Summer")

Homos on Haunted Hill

Play Episode Listen Later Jul 4, 2022 76:26


Happy 4th of July, Julie! Kevin & Chris get festive with '90s teen-horror staple, I Know What You Did Last Summer (1997). To commemorate the film's 25th anniversary this year, the 'mos talk high school sweethearts, a roadtrip to the beach-gone-wrong, a hook-wielding spree killer & a whodunit mystery, an overabundance of red herrings & slickers, Sarah Michelle Gellar's star turn (+ one of the best chase sequences in horror), sexual awakenings via Ryan Phillippe, a bumpin' Independence Day parade & an off-key Croaker Queen pageant, an iconic soundtrack, Anne Heche's constant WTFery, and more. Bonus topics include '90s teen horror trends and a horror news roundup (surprise 4K releases! Glen/Glenda!, Diablo Cody! Neve Campbell back for 6cream?). Scarred For Life
Episode 50: Sean Keller Was Terrified Watching Beneath the Planet of the Apes (1970)

Scarred For Life

Play Episode Listen Later Sep 21, 2020 77:17


We're incredibly excited to share our 50th episode with special guest the talented and multi-hyphenate Sean Keller. He co-wrote the screenplay to Dario Argento's Giallo and last year's Into the Dark episode "All That We Destroy" but he's also a musician. His latest Halloween album called Revenge of the Killer Sounds of Halloween debuts September 22nd! Not only did we get a sneak peak but we are sharing MB and Terry's favorite song off the album "You Won't See Me." Oh yeah...and Sean ALSO created our theme song. After discussing his career, we turn our attention to Beneath the Planet of the Apes a film that surprises even in 2020 with its anti-war and anti-ignorance themes. Religions, war and anti-thought scientists get taken to task as we unpack the WTFery of it all. Latchkey Movies
E04 Happy Feet

Latchkey Movies

Play Episode Listen Later May 6, 2019 50:31


We cannot tell a lie...we are not fans of this one. This week, we complain about our least favorite movie to date: the absolute WTFery that is Happy Feet. A movie with realistic animated penguins (maybe too realistic), and a “big message” about conservation. We drop a lot of f-bombs but who can blame us with a film that is so full of racism, sexism, and weird covert sexual undertones? It’s possible that 2006 was a simpler time, but even so, this movie has some issues.
